Roberto Morro is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ications and Industrial relations. According to data from OpenAlex, Roberto Morro has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 329 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 11 papers in Computer Networks and Communications and 0 papers in Industrial relations. Recurrent topics in Roberto Morro’s work include Advanced Optical Network Technologies (26 papers), Advanced Photonic Communication Systems (20 papers) and Optical Network Technologies (19 papers). Roberto Morro is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Optical Network Technologies (26 papers), Advanced Photonic Communication Systems (20 papers) and Optical Network Technologies (19 papers). Roberto Morro coll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Spain and France. Roberto Morro's co-authors include P. Castoldi, Ramon Casellas, A. Giorgetti, Andrea Sgambelluri, Carlo Cavazzoni, Achille Pattavina, Rodolfo Alvizu, Guido Maier, Francesco Paolucci and Ricardo Martí­nez and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Communications Surveys & Tutorials, IEEE Communications Magazine and Journal of Lightwave Technology.
